Output 8420d7105dbbe6d1490d190804ca27034cecb1caf13cf6042d3cc00aef78e1e8:0

value
2552928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29c8a486b14a43eb4dd3cb69279e7f1320c5b751 OP_EQUALVERIFY OP_CHECKSIG
address
14ow4mFJHUXL9h2wbfbkXmzVtBHAXbWAVu
transaction
8420d7105dbbe6d1490d190804ca27034cecb1caf13cf6042d3cc00aef78e1e8
spent
true